The Significance of Niche Marketplaces in Canada’s Digital Economy
Over the last five years, Canadian consumers have demonstrated a marked preference for personalized, localized shopping experiences. According to a 2022 study by Shopify, approximately 65% of Canadian consumers prefer shopping on platforms that offer specific regional or product-focused inventory, a trend that is amplified for specialty foods, artisanal goods, and health products. This behaviors shift underscores a broader movement away from generic multinational e-commerce giants toward dedicated platforms that prioritize quality, provenance, and regional authenticity.
Specialized online marketplaces deliver distinct competitive advantages:
- Hyper-localized Offerings: Catering to regional tastes and preferences.
- Brand Trust: Building customer confidence through focused curation.
- Community Engagement: Connecting consumers with local producers and artisans.

Challenges and Opportunities in the Niche E-Commerce Segment
Despite promising growth, niche online marketplaces face significant hurdles, including logistics complexity, supply chain management, and scaling operations while maintaining product integrity. The recent push toward sustainability and transparency further complicates these challenges but also offers opportunities for differentiation.
